About the PositionWe are searching for an experienced Scientist Lead to join our growing Environmental group in the following markets; Atlanta Ga Jacksonville Fl and Tampa Fl. The ideal candidate possesses a Bachelors degree in ecology natural resources environmental engineering environmental planning or a related discipline (MS preferred) and has 6-10 years of related this position the successful candidate will serve as a Task Manager and field lead for environmental field studies including delineation sampling inspection data analysis permit preparation GIS mapping and technical report writing. The successful candidate will also be responsible for managing junior staff and ensuring QA/QC of their work. Additionally the role involves supporting proposal development and interfacing with clients as necessary. Projects will span across multiple markets and geographies offering opportunities to broaden knowledge and deepen skill sets related to environmental science. We are seeking someone who can be an independent self-starter. Experience with Georgia Department of Transportation projects is a and Qualifications Mid-senior level experience as an environmental consultant or environmental regulatory specialist. Bachelor of Science (B.S.) or Bachelor of Art (B.A.) in a relevant environmental discipline (EnvironmentalScience Wildlife or Fisheries Science Ecology Biology Environmental Management EnvironmentalPlanning etc.). Master of Science (M.S.) is preferred. Advanced knowledge of field such as wetland science flora/fauna ecosystems of the Southeastern USenvironmental impact analysis etc. with demonstrated experience leading field tasks. Knowledge inadditional ecoregions is preferred. Proficient with GIS and GPS mapping (ArcGIS Pro Field Maps and similar software). Physically able to travel and conduct field work on various project sites with challenging field conditionssuch as steep terrain thick vegetation and inclement weather. Excellent technical writing and communication skills with ability to deliver complete and clean documents. Experience leading environmental tasks for Departments of Transportation (DOT) Energy RenewablesMunicipal or Federal projects. Experience reading and interpreting construction plans (civil roadway pipeline etc.). Experience delivering multiple environmental services projects simultaneously including projects spanningvarious markets clients and states. Ideal candidates would have professional credentials such as American Institute of Certified PlannersProfessional Wetland Scientist (PWS) Certified Ecologist (CE) Certified Professional in Erosion and SedimentControl (CPESC) Certified Ecological Restoration Practitioner (CERP) Certified Professional Soil Scientist(CPSS) or similar. Experience supervising one or more junior to mid-level staff. Willingness to travel as projects require including occasional overnight travel. Ability to work well within a team environment bringing a positive attitude multi-tasking abilities and self-motivatedmentality to produce high quality work.
